要約(英語): This paper introduces a novel method for synthesis of the equivalent circuit of an electromagnetic system described by a homogenized FE equation via model order reduction. The homogenization method replaces fine-structured material such as multi-turn coils, soft magnetic composite and laminated iron sheets with uniform material with complex permeability. The present method reduces the FE equation including the complex permeability to a circuit equation for small variables which can be solved with small computational cost. The present method is effective for time-domain analysis and makes it possible to consider magnetic saturations.
